What is a Half-Day Leave Application?

One of the most common leave requests in the business sector is for a half-day leave, where you ask your manager to grant you a half-day off from work. Regardless of the kind of errand you need to run—a meeting or otherwise—this leave will help you.

Steps to Write a Half-Day Leave Application

(1) Choose the Recipient: It’s important to know who you’re writing to before you begin. Usually, students should apply for a half-day leave of absence through the class instructor or the principal. However, if you work in an office, you should normally submit your request for a half-day leave of absence to the HR department or your immediate supervisor. Instructors may need to submit their request to the principal or head of the school.

(2) Clearly State the Reason: Explain clearly why you require the leave of absence. Being detailed will assist your application get approved, whether it’s for a personal reason, a doctor’s visit, urgent work, or even to attend a family gathering.

(3) Select the Correct Format: There may be a variety of recommended formats depending on your organization or place of employment. Some people might expect an email, while others might only take a paper message. Asking in advance or according to established protocols is always a smart idea. Always remember to include a clear subject line in emails, such as “Half Day Leave Request for [Reason/Date].”

(4) Language Is Important: Always write in a proper, courteous manner while applying. You may need to write up your application for a half-day leave of absence depending on which language is used most often at your organization.

(5) If Needed, Follow Up: It’s a good idea to get in touch with someone again if you haven’t heard back from them in a fair amount of time. This may be a polite reminder or a follow-up to make sure your request for a half-day absence was received and is being handled.

(6) Be Ready to Provide Solutions: If you’re taking a leave of absence during a critical period, particularly in an office setting, offer ways to lessen the impact of your absence, such as finishing chores ahead of time or assigning them to a colleague.

(7) Recognize and Accept the Choice: You will receive notification of the outcome of the review of your application. Whether it’s accepted or rejected, accept it politely.

Half Day Leave Application Format

Let us know how to draft a leave application for school.

(Your Complete Name)

(Your designation or class, if any)

(Name of Your Office/School) (Date)

To (Recipient: “Manager” for an office, “Principal” in the case of a school)

(Name of School/Office) (Address of School/Office)

Subject: Request for Half-Day Leave [Reason: e.g., Doctor’s Appointment, Urgent Work]

Dear (Name/Title of Recipient),

I am submitting this letter to request a half-day leave of absence from school on (specified day) for (specified cause). Considering how important my job is at the office/school, I’ve made sure that my brief leave won’t interfere with our usual business or the academic process.

I’ve made careful to assign my tasks at work if this leave is necessary for urgent job or personal reasons. In the event that I miss school, I will work with my instructor to make up the lost time so that my academic progress is uninterrupted.

I can also send this as an application for a half-day leave of absence to those in administrative positions so they have a digital copy.

I’m hoping for a positive response and trust you will find my reasons sincere.

I appreciate your consideration of my plea. I can’t wait to get back to work or school as soon as my obligations permit.

Sincere regards,

(Your Complete Name)

(If appropriate, your employee ID or roll number)

(Your Phone Number)

This format is adaptable and can be changed based on the particular information you wish to add. For example, if the application is being sent electronically, you can use an email format instead of mentioning the teacher. Make sure the language is understandable and that there is a clear explanation for the half-day leave.

Half Day Leave Application- FAQs

How do you request half day leave for family function?

For a family occasion, you can make a brief application for a half-day leave of absence that includes your name, class or position, the date, and the reason for the leave. Make sure the appropriate person receives it.

How do I write a first half day leave application?

Address the recipient first, such as the supervisor or principal. Give your name, class, or position, and explicitly state that you require a leave of absence for the ‘first half’ of the day, along with a justification.

How do you write a half day leave?

A brief application for a half-day leave should include your information, the date of the leave, the reason for it, and the length of the leave (first or second half). Maintain a proper tone and always address the appropriate authorities.

How may I apply for a half-day leave of absence from college for personal reasons?

Write a letter of application written to the principal of the college or the relevant authority. Indicate your name, the course you are taking, and the personal reason for the leave of absence. Make careful to indicate that it is a half-day leave.

For personal reasons, how can I take a half-day leave of absence today?

You can write a brief email or note stating that you require a half-day leave of absence today for personal reasons. Bring it up with your instructor or supervisor and ask for their forgiveness.
